On March 4, the Chinese entertainment industry was shaken by the sudden arrest of Darren Wang in Taiwan for suspicion of attempted murder. The actor, together with an accomplice – his rich friend, Surnamed Du – was taken in custody and brought to the new prosecutor’s office in the Taipei district to be questioned. Relationships suggest that Wang has commissioned Du to attack a driver who jumped and a disposal of vehicles, leaving both seriously injured and critical conditions in the hospital.
The cause of Darren Wang’s explosive indignation? According to China Times, he had booked a luxury vehicle for the collection of the airport but had lost patience after fighting to open the Tesla door. Infurious and convinced that the driver had deliberately taken a detour to delay it, Wang destroyed the car window for frustration, triggering a heated discussion that quickly became physical.
Instead of letting the subject rest, Wang further intensified the situation after returning home. He ordered Du to identify the driver and dispatcher and take revenge on his behalf. By acting in the command of Wang, Du violently attacked both victims, also recording videos and taking photos to report. The most shocking thing, Wang later he boasted in a group chat on having his “treating” conducted with those who had made him angry.
Ironically, this crime came to light only due to a completely separate investigation on the alleged evasion of Wang’s military service. As they combed through his phone for evidence, the authorities discovered disturbing movies of the brutal attack, together with incriminating messages that demonstrate his direct involvement. Since then the police have tracked down the victims and is expanding their investigations.
The revelation of Wang’s motif has triggered a wave of public indignation. The Netizen have slammed his insensitive contempt for human life, deriding his arrogance with observations such as: “He would prefer to sit behind the bars rather than to serve in the army”. Wang initially was scheduled to enlist on March 9th.
This is the second time in weeks that Wang found himself in legal trouble. Previously investigated to dodge military service, where he barely avoided criminal accusations, now he faces an even more serious situation.
